🌄 West Calgary: Best Affordable Neighbourhoods

  1. Glamorgan
  • 📍 Location: West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: One of the best priced communities close to downtown.
  • Why it’s great:
    • Quick access to Mount Royal University & major roads.
    • Plenty of parks & green space.
    • Mix of townhomes, condos & older bungalows.

2. Glendale

  • 📍 Location: West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: More budget friendly than other westside communities.
  • Why it’s great:
    • Close to Westbrook Mall & LRT station.
    • Quiet residential streets & mature trees.
    • Mix of mid century homes & infills.

🌲 Northwest Calgary Best Affordable Neighbourhoods

4. Bowness

  • 📍 Location: NW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: Lower prices than most northwest communities.
  • Why it’s great:
    • Proximity to Bowness Park & Canada Olympic Park.
    • Strong community vibe.
    • Variety of older & renovated homes.

5. Montgomery

  • 📍 Location: NW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: Still a hidden gem with great value.
  • Why it’s great:
    • Along the Bow River with great walking paths.
    • Close to the University of Calgary & Foothills Hospital.
    • Easy access to downtown and the mountains.

6. Ranchlands & Silver Springs

  • 📍 Location: NW Calgary
  • 💰 Why they’re affordable: More budget friendly than nearby established communities in the NW.
  • ✅ Why they’re great:
    • Ranchlands offers a mix of townhomes & detached homes with easy access to Crowfoot shopping & transit.
    • Silver Springs features stunning views of the Bow River and mountains with plenty of green space.
    • Both communities have strong community associations and excellent schools.

🌿 Southeast Calgary Best Affordable Neighbourhoods

10. Riverbend

  • 📍 Location: SE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: More affordable than newer SE developments.
  • Why it’s great:
  • Close to the Bow River pathways.
  • Excellent community amenities.
  • Easy access to Deerfoot, Glenmore, and shopping.

11. Ogden

  • 📍 Location: SE Calgary
  • 💰 Why it’s affordable: One of Calgary’s most budget friendly areas.
  • ✅ Why it’s great:
    • Located along the Bow River with scenic walking paths.
    • Strong potential for future growth with ongoing redevelopment projects.
    • Future Green Line LRT expansion will improve transit access.

🏙️ Inner City (City Centre) Calgary

16. Inglewood & Ramsay

  • 📍 Location: Prime Inner city Calgary location
  • 💰 Why they’re affordable: Great value for historic homes.
  • Why they’re great:
  • Trendy shops, cafes & breweries.
  • Close to downtown & Bow River pathways.
  • Unique character homes.

17. Bridgeland, Crescent Heights, Tuxedo Park, Capitol Hill, Highland Park & Mount Pleasant

  • 📍 Location: North of the Bow River, Inner City Calgary
  • 💰 Why they’re affordable: Plenty of affordable older homes on large lots offering great investment potential.
  • ✅ Why they’re great:
    • Prime locations with easy access to downtown.
    • Highly walkable neighborhoods with trendy cafes, shops, and local markets.
    • Plenty of parks and green spaces, including Prince’s Island Park and Confederation Park.
    • Strong community vibes with ongoing redevelopment projects.
    • Great mix of character homes, modern infills, and affordable condos.
